Study Summary

The purpose of this study was to evaluate the pharmacokinetic parameters and safety of a single dose of ST-246 400mg Form I versus ST-246 400mg Form V capsules in fed normal healthy volunteers.

Primary Outcome

Mean terminal half-life (t½; hrs) for Forms I and V were calculated from \[plasma\] vs time profiles.

Interventions

  • DRUG ST-246 Days 1 - 3
  • DRUG ST-246 Days 11 - 13
